What Is Muscle Recovery?
Muscle recovery refers to the processes that take place after physical activity as your body returns toward its normal state and adapts to the training stimulus.
After challenging exercise, you may experience:
- Muscle fatigue
- Temporary soreness
- Reduced performance
- Depleted energy stores
- General physical tiredness
Your body then works to restore and adapt.
The amount of recovery you need depends on factors such as:
- Training intensity
- Training volume
- Exercise type
- Fitness level
- Nutrition
- Sleep
- Stress
- Age
- Individual recovery capacity
That's why recovery isn't identical for everyone.

1. Protein Is a Recovery Foundation
Protein provides amino acids that your body uses to build and maintain tissues.
For people who exercise regularly, consuming enough protein throughout the day can support muscle maintenance and training adaptations.
Good protein sources include:
- Eggs
- Fish
- Chicken
- Dairy
- Lean meat
- Lentils
- Beans
- Tofu
- Soy
- Nuts and seeds
You don't need to rely exclusively on supplements.
For many people, regular meals can provide a substantial portion of their protein requirements.
The most important factor is your overall daily nutrition, not a single post-workout meal.
2. Carbohydrates Help Restore Energy
Carbohydrates are an important source of energy during many forms of exercise.
Activities such as resistance training, running, cycling, and sports can use stored muscle glycogen.
Foods containing carbohydrates include:
- Rice
- Potatoes
- Oats
- Whole grains
- Fruits
- Beans
- Pasta
- Bread
If you're training frequently or performing high-volume workouts, consuming enough carbohydrates can help support your energy needs.
The right amount depends on your activity level and individual goals.
3. Hydration Matters
Exercise can increase fluid losses through sweat.
Even relatively small changes in hydration status can affect how you feel and perform, particularly during exercise in hot or humid environments.
Make hydration part of your daily routine.
A simple strategy is:
Drink regularly throughout the day.
Pay additional attention to hydration before, during, and after longer or more intense exercise sessions.
If you're sweating heavily, your fluid and electrolyte needs may increase.

8. Muscle Soreness Doesn't Always Mean a Better Workout
Delayed-onset muscle soreness, often called DOMS, can occur after unfamiliar or particularly demanding exercise.
It can develop hours after training and may be more noticeable during the following one to three days.
However:
More soreness doesn't automatically mean more muscle growth.
You don't need to be extremely sore after every workout for your training to be effective.
Progress should be evaluated using broader measures such as:
- Strength
- Repetitions
- Training consistency
- Exercise performance
- Muscle development
- Overall fitness

Creatine and Recovery
Creatine monohydrate is one of the most researched sports-nutrition ingredients.
It supports the phosphocreatine energy system used during short, high-intensity activity and can support strength and training performance when combined with resistance training.
Creatine isn't traditionally thought of as a "recovery supplement" alone.
Its primary relevance is performance and high-intensity exercise.
However, improved training capacity can make it a useful part of a broader performance routine.

Electrolytes and Exercise
Electrolytes such as sodium, potassium, and magnesium play important roles in normal physiological function.
During prolonged or intense exercise, particularly in hot conditions, significant sweating can increase electrolyte losses.
Whether you need an electrolyte product depends on factors such as:
- Exercise duration
- Sweat rate
- Temperature
- Diet
- Individual needs
For short, ordinary workouts, water and a normal balanced diet may be sufficient for many people.

Frequently Asked Questions
How long does muscle recovery take?
Recovery time varies depending on the exercise, intensity, training status, muscle group, sleep, nutrition, and individual factors.
Is muscle soreness necessary for muscle growth?
No. Muscle soreness can occur after challenging or unfamiliar exercise, but being sore isn't a reliable measurement of muscle growth.
What should I eat for muscle recovery?
A balanced diet containing adequate protein, carbohydrates, healthy fats, vitamins, minerals, and fluids can support recovery.
Is protein important after exercise?
Protein provides amino acids needed for muscle maintenance and repair. Total daily protein intake is more important than obsessing over a precise post-workout timing window.
Does creatine help recovery?
Creatine is primarily studied for strength, power, and high-intensity exercise performance rather than being a standalone recovery treatment.
How important is sleep for recovery?
Sleep is a fundamental part of overall recovery and wellbeing. Consistently getting enough quality sleep should be a priority for active individuals.
Should I train when I'm sore?
Mild soreness doesn't necessarily mean you must stop exercising, but severe soreness, unusual pain, or significant performance reduction may be a reason to modify your training or rest.
Can supplements replace rest?
No. Supplements cannot replace adequate sleep, nutrition, hydration, and appropriate recovery time.
How many rest days should I take?
There isn't one correct number. Your ideal recovery schedule depends on your training volume, intensity, fitness level, goals, and overall lifestyle.
